Kyle Hawkfeather, 36, discharged marine

You pull up in front of the impressive grey stone façade of Pink Rose Academy and park your partially restored Indian in one of the visitor spots. You grin to yourself as you take a moment to look over the building and grounds. The place virtually reeks of money. Somehow you doubt that this school has ever had a beat-up motorcycle parked in its august parking lot. Well, from what you hear this is just the first of many changes that this school was going to be going through. You unstrap your duffle from the back before heading up the stairs to the massive double doors.

As you walk up the polished marble steps, you go over the odd conversation you had with the Senator just two weeks ago.

"I don't understand, Sir." You told the sharply groomed man with just the right amount of grey in his temples to look distinguished without looking old, "You want me to work in a school?"

"I know it's not quite what you were expecting Kyle, but I think you're just the man for the job." He swirled his glass a few times before looking up again. "For God's sake Hawk, sit down and have a drink! I'm not your commanding officer anymore and you're no longer a marine." Your discharge had been hard to take, but it wasn't the Colonel's fault so with a shrug you took a seat, wincing a little as your knee buckled.

"You did take the drink he offered, some of the smoothest bourbon you've ever sipped - but he was after all a Senator from Kentucky - and in the end you took the job he offered too. Dean of Students at this elite girl's school, no, you corrected yourself mentally, elite Finishing School for young ladies.

"What's a Dean of Students?" You asked the Senator, "and why this school?"

The Colonel explained that he was one of the Board of Regents for the Pink Rose Academy, and that in his position he had been pushing for some major changes in the very prestigious school known for educating only the very most select young women. The school, he told you, was falling into very dangerous territory and that as Dean of Students, your role would be to bring order back to the school by enforcing the rules that lately had gone largely ignored.

"Too many namby-pamby educationalists." He explained, "as Dean of Students it will be your job to bring some discipline back to the school." He explained a lot more to you before that meeting was over, and you almost refused after you heard some of the rumors about what was going on at this place. However, you had never refused an order from the Colonel, and just because he was a Senator now and you were a discharged nobody, that didn't really change anything.

You didn't have to look at your watch to know you were a little early but pulling up the map of the school on your phone, you head into the main building of the school. It's a three-story stone building with neatly trimmed ivy climbing up its side with a broad set of marble stairs leading up to the main entrance. As you entered the high-ceilinged foyer you considered looking around for a little to kill some time before your appointment, or you could just head straight for the Headmistress' office. From what the Senator told you, Ms. Naylor was going to be a thorn in your side, at least until you won her over.

Do you explore a little, or head to her office now?
